A maximum demand tariff is designed to encourage consumers to _________________.
Manage and reduce their peak power demand
The given question is about understanding the concept of a maximum demand tariff. Let's break down the components:
Maximum Demand Tariff: This is a type of electricity billing where the tariff includes a charge based on the highest level of power that a consumer uses over a specific period (usually a month). This system is typically implemented to manage and control the load on the power supply system and thereby reduce the strain on the electric grid during peak demand times.
